Game description:

Golf (Japan) (Rev 1) is a classic sports title developed by Nintendo for the Famicom and NES. As one of the foundational entries in the genre, it established many mechanics seen in modern golf games, including a full 18-hole course and the iconic power meter.

Navigate the course using the directional pad to aim and adjust your stance. Press the A button to initiate your backswing, then press it again to set the power and execute the shot. The B button allows you to change clubs. In your browser, the standard NES layout applies: use the arrow keys to aim, Z for A, and X for B.

Always check the wind indicator before striking, as strong gusts will drastically alter the trajectory of the ball. Timing your second press on the swing meter is crucial, as missing the ideal mark will cause your shot to slice or hook into the rough.
